Your Rights with Debt Collectors

The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A) protects you from abusive, unfair, and deceptive collection practices.

  • Request written verification of any debt within 30 days of first contact
  • Dispute a debt if you believe it is incorrect or does not belong to you
  • Demand the collector stop contacting you (in writing)
  • File a complaint with the CFPB at consumerfinance.gov/complaint

What the CFPB Record Shows for S&S Physician Services, Inc.

The CFPB has logged 136 debt-collection complaints against S&S Physician Services, Inc., 75.6% of the 180 complaints filed against this entity overall. Consumers in 12 states and territories have filed reports, putting this collection operation in geographically focused territory by complaint volume. Consumers most frequently describe "Medical debt" as the debt type behind their complaint about this collector. The single most-cited specific issue is "Attempts to collect debt not owed" - a useful starting point for understanding where the friction between this collector and consumers most frequently occurs.

81.7% of CFPB-forwarded complaints against this company get a reply inside the Bureau's 15-day window. That is under the 95% benchmark collectors are expected to hit, often a precursor to higher dispute rates. Of resolved cases, 1.7% closed with monetary or non-monetary relief to the consumer, which is a notably low relief ratio and worth weighing against the disputed-response percentage. In 4.3% of resolved cases, the consumer formally disputed the response - a rough measure of how often the first resolution missed the mark.

How to read these numbers, and what to do if you're disputing a charge

Complaint volume alone does not prove wrongdoing, larger collection portfolios naturally produce more complaints, but the combination of timely-response rate, relief ratio, and dispute rate above gives a reasonable empirical picture of how this collector handles consumer interactions. Anyone in active dispute with this company should keep written records, use certified mail for verification requests (see your FDCPA rights above), and consider filing a CFPB complaint if standard resolution channels stall.
